I am unshure on how BTrees works, but I suspect that they might be usefull in a project I am doing, so I thought I might ask here.
I have an object which hase a dict as an attribute, in which I store other objects. I know this is a relative expensive way to do it as everytime an object is added to the dict the full object will be stored in the ZODB.
As far as I understand, the BTree is like a dict.
So do I understand it right that if I use a BTree as a attribute instead of a dict, it will only store the elements that are added/changed in the ZODB but otherwise act as a dict?
I use integers as keys in the dict
